Horn International Relief and Development Organization (HIRDO) is a national humanitarian and development organization dedicated to supporting vulnerable communities across Somalia. For over two decades, we have delivered inclusive, multi-sectoral programs focusing on health, nutrition, education, protection, WASH, and sustainable livelihoods. We prioritize women, children, older people, and persons with disabilities, ensuring that no one is left behind. Through strong partnerships with international organizations, government institutions, and local communities, HIRDO delivers impactful, community-driven solutions that build resilience and improve lives.
Deliver inclusive, rights-based, and gender-sensitive humanitarian and development programs that strengthen the lives, livelihoods and resilience of vulnerable populations across Somalia.
An empowered Somali society that is peaceful, self-sufficient, and equitable, where every person can achieve his or her full potential and live in dignified manner.

Delivering community-based nutrition programs (CMAM), including TSFP and OTP, to treat and prevent acute malnutrition among children and mothers.
Delivering rapid humanitarian assistance during crises and emergencies to save lives and reduce suffering.
Improving access to safe water, sanitation, and hygiene to promote healthy communities.
Supporting access to education and skills development for children and youth.
Protecting vulnerable groups, including women, children, and displaced populations.
Strengthening livelihoods and food systems to enhance resilience and reduce poverty.
